Malgorzata Nowacka is a Professor at the Department of Food Engineering, Institute of Food Sciences, Warsaw University of Life Sciences (WULS-SGGW). Her research focuses on advanced drying technologies, food preservation, and valorization of food processing byproducts.
- Primary Affiliation: Warsaw University of Life Sciences (WULS-SGGW), Poland
- Research Pillars: Drying Technologies, Ultrasound Applications, Bioactive Compounds, Food Packaging Innovations
Recent research trends highlight her work in hybrid drying methods combining ultrasound and pulsed electric fields, optimization of drying processes using Response Surface Methodology, and sustainable valorization of spent osmotic solutions. Her studies frequently explore texture analysis and chemical composition changes in dried foods.
